Bulgaria’s Bold Move Toward Joining the Eurozone
ADVERTISEMENT

Bulgaria is steadily advancing toward adopting the euro, marking a significant step in its integration into the European Union’s economic core. After years of meeting stringent convergence criteria and implementing monetary reforms, the country is closing the gap to enter the Eurozone, signaling both political commitment and economic resilience. This development, closely followed by investors and policymakers, reflects Bulgaria’s broader aspirations to strengthen financial stability and deepen ties with its European partners. Bulgaria’s Economic Reforms Pave the Way for Euro Adoption

Bulgaria’s recent economic reforms have significantly strengthened its fiscal framework, showcasing the country’s commitment to aligning with the stringent criteria required for euro adoption. Key initiatives include the overhaul of public financial management systems, enhanced tax collection mechanisms, and robust measures against corruption. These steps have collectively improved budget discipline and macroeconomic stability, crucial factors assessed by the European Central Bank before integration into the euro area.

In addition to fiscal tightening, Bulgaria has prioritized structural reforms to boost competitiveness and investor confidence. Notable achievements involve:

  • Streamlined business regulations to foster entrepreneurship and foreign investment
  • Strengthened banking supervision to safeguard financial sector resilience
  • Enhancements in labor market flexibility aiming to increase employment rates
Indicator20212023*
Budget Deficit (% GDP)3.5%1.2%
Inflation Rate5.7%2.8%
GDP Growth3.0%3.8%

*2023 figures are projections based on government and European Commission data.

Assessing the Challenges Ahead for Bulgaria’s Entry into the Eurozone

Bulgaria’s path to adopting the euro is met with several formidable hurdles that stretch beyond mere economic metrics. Structural reforms remain a critical need, particularly in judiciary independence and anti-corruption efforts-areas that have historically drawn scrutiny from EU institutions. Furthermore, the country’s inflation rates and fiscal discipline will be closely monitored to ensure compliance with the Maastricht criteria, requiring sustained commitment from policymakers. Public skepticism toward the euro, fueled by concerns over price hikes and loss of monetary sovereignty, adds an additional layer of complexity that political leaders must navigate carefully.

Key challenges can be summarized as follows:

  • Strengthening institutions: Enhancing rule of law and judicial efficiency.
  • Economic convergence: Maintaining fiscal discipline and meeting inflation benchmarks.
  • Public perception: Addressing fears around the euro’s impact on everyday costs.
  • External factors: Geopolitical tensions and EU-wide economic stability.
ChallengePotential ImpactStatus
Judicial ReformBoost investor confidenceOngoing
Inflation ControlEuro adoption prerequisiteModerate progress
Public SupportPolitical legitimacyMixed
Fiscal StabilityCompliance with MaastrichtAchieved

Policy Recommendations to Strengthen Bulgaria’s Euro Area Candidacy

To accelerate its integration into the Euro Area, Bulgaria must prioritize enhancing fiscal discipline and transparency. Strengthening public financial management through rigorous budgetary controls will be crucial in meeting the Maastricht criteria. Additionally, targeted reforms aimed at improving the efficiency of the banking sector can bolster investor confidence and reduce systemic risks. Streamlining regulatory frameworks to align with EU standards remains a top priority, ensuring Bulgaria not only meets technical requirements but also demonstrates readiness for full monetary integration.

Equally important is fostering structural reforms that stimulate sustainable economic growth and social cohesion. Policies encouraging innovation, workforce development, and digital transformation will position Bulgaria competitively within the Eurozone. Concrete steps include:

  • Enhancing Anti-Corruption Measures: Strengthening judicial independence and law enforcement to curb corruption.
  • Improving Infrastructure: Investing in transport and energy to facilitate trade and regional connectivity.
  • Supporting SMEs: Providing financial incentives and reducing bureaucratic hurdles to empower small businesses.
